Brazil, Russia and India – the three countries with the largest number of cases after the USA – have been removed from the EU’s list of safe countries.
The decision is based on whether a country has a similar or better epidemiological situation with Europe and comparable hygiene and restraint measures.
The EU recommended that member states propose to enter China, where the virus appeared, on the condition of mutual regulations. 14 other countries: Algeria, Australia, Canada, Georgia, Japan, Montenegro, Morocco, New Zealand, Rwanda, Serbia, South Korea, Thailand, Tunisia, Uruguay.
